EX-10.1 3 g85814exv10w1.txt EX-10.1 RESTATED CREDIT AGREEMENT EXHIBIT 10.1 EXECUTION COPY THIRD AMENDMENT TO THIRD AMENDED AND RESTATED CREDIT AGREEMENT DATED AS OF AUGUST 8, 2003 This THIRD AMENDMENT TO THIRD AMENDED AND RESTATED CREDIT AGREEMENT (together with all Exhibits, Schedules and Annexes hereto, this "Amendment") is among CORRECTIONS CORPORATION OF AMERICA, a Maryland corporation (the "Borrower"), the Lenders (as defined below), DEUTSCHE BANK SECURITIES INC., as Syndication Agent, and SOCIETE GENERALE, as Documentation Agent, LEHMAN BROTHERS INC., as Arranger, and LEHMAN COMMERCIAL PAPER INC., as administrative agent for the Lenders (in such capacity, the "Administrative Agent"). PRELIMINARY STATEMENTS: A. The Borrower, the lenders party thereto (the "Lenders"), the Administrative Agent, Lehman Brothers Inc., as lead arranger and sole book-running manager, Deutsche Bank Securities Inc. and UBS Warburg LLC, as co-syndication agents, and Societe Generale, as documentation agent, have entered into a Third Amended and Restated Credit Agreement, dated as of May 3, 2002, as amended (together with all Annexes, Exhibits and Schedules thereto, the "Credit Agreement"; capitalized terms used and not otherwise defined herein shall have the meanings ascribed to such terms in the Credit Agreement); B. The Borrower has advised the Lenders that it desires to issue additional 2Q 2003 Senior Notes and apply the proceeds thereof to repay a portion of the outstanding Tranche B Term Loans; and C. The Borrower has requested that the Lenders (i) amend the Credit Agreement to provide for (1) the incurrence under the Credit Agreement of new Tranche C Term Loans, which will refinance, in full, all remaining outstanding Tranche B Term Loans, (2) the elimination of certain mandatory prepayment requirements and (3) certain other amendments more specifically described herein and (ii) agree to release certain specified items of Collateral.
